Which brand of Mini14 Mags are you folks having the best luck with?
Yes I know the Rugers are good, but they are priced more than the gun :)

And more important, which of these brands do you see vendors actually have in stock instead of the perpetual backorder there seems to be a lot of places.
Probably more interested in 20rd mags. I have not heard good things about any of the 30 rounders, but if you have had good experience with those I'd like to know.

I've seen a lot of people who swear by PMI mags (20 & 30rnd, not the 40 rnders).
 
My personal experience has been Ruger, PMI, and Thermold have worked flawlessly. I never had perfect function or fit with anything else.
 
I guess my experience with Thermolds is different than the others here. I had a bunch that wouldn't work correctly in either of two Minis. PMI (and Ruger, obviously) work great.
 
PMIs are just fine, even the 40s... I haven't tried the stainless 40s, but I know the blued ones work great.

The new ProMag 20s seem to work well from what I've heard. they are under $20 a piece....
 
ProMag is making 20s and 30s now. They are Ruger LEO clones, even the welds are in the same place. All the reviews so far are good.
